She's probably good with more mundane animals and other kinds of monsters too, really. [*][u][b]Brief Bio:[/b][/u] A Pokemon Trainer from Nuvema Town, Unova. After recieving her first Pokemon from Professor Juniper, she and her friends Bianca and Cheren ended up drawn into a plot by the sinister Team Plasma and their "king" N which threatened the entire Unova region. Through various challenges she was eventually able to awaken a legendary dragon Pokemon and defeat N's own dragon, before thwarting the true mastermind behind Team Plasma and saving not only Unova but the very relationship between humans and Pokemon. Soon afterwards, she challenged the Unova Pokemon Champion and defeated him, but even after becoming the champion she hasn't given up training her Pokemon.
